ApnaMart, the omnichannel grocery platform founded by Abhishek Singh and Chetan Garg, has raised ₹120 crore in its Series C funding round, co-led by Accel in India and Fundamentum, with participation from Peak XV Partners.
Solving Grocery Access Where Quick Commerce Hasn't Reached
Most of India's quick commerce race has played out in a handful of metro pin codes, chasing 10-minute delivery for a customer base that can already get groceries in twenty other ways. ApnaMart went the other direction — building a franchise-led omnichannel model to bring fast, reliable grocery access to India's Tier II and Tier III cities, where the problem isn't delivery speed, it's consistent access in the first place.
The round gives ApnaMart fresh capacity to scale a local retail network built around reliable assortment, fast delivery and franchise entrepreneurship.
Why This Round Matters
That franchise-led structure is what makes ApnaMart's growth story different from the capital-intensive dark-store playbook most quick commerce players have run. It lets the company scale grocery access into smaller cities without carrying the same fixed-cost burden — a model built for the market it's actually serving, rather than one borrowed from metro quick commerce and stretched to fit.
